Hi guys, I've recently updated my machine and from then I'm getting an error as shown below
OmenCommandCentreBackground.exe - Application Error.
The instruction at 0x00007FFAE0BA8DB6 referenced memory at 0x0000000000000008. The memory could not be read.
Click on OK to terminate the program.
Possibly what could be the reason for this and what should I do to resolve this?

Please try these steps to update the computer -
Step 1 Windows Updates -
1) In the search box, type and open Windows Updates.
2) Check for updates.
3) If the updates are available, click on install and restart the computer.
Step 2 HP Support Assistant Updates -
1) In the search box, type and open HP Support Assistant.
2) Check for updates.
3) If the updates are available, click on install and restart the computer.
Also, try updating the BIOS. Refer to this document for steps - HP Consumer Notebook PCs - Updating the BIOS (Basic Input Output System)
